#7e798f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e798f is composed of 49.4% red, 47.5%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.9%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 253.6 degrees, a saturation of 8.9% and a lightness of 51.8%. #7e798f color hex could be obtained by blending #fcf2ff with #00001f.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#7e798f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e798f has RGB values of R:126, G:121,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 8288655.
